Serological Investigations of a Bovine Respiratory Disease (Urner Pneumonie) Resembling Farmers Lung

摘要

The immunological response of cattle exposed to moldy hay was examined by agar gel diffusion with standard farmer's lung hay antigens. A high incidence of precipitins against Micropolyspora faeni (60%) and moldy hay antigen (80%) was detected in exposed but apparently healthy cattle from a region with a high incidence of bovine farmer's lung. In comparison, in the plains, a low incidence area, we found only 1 animal of 164 harboring precipitins against M. faeni. We further observed that many animals from exposed populations lost their precipitins during pasturing and regained them during winter housing. Thirty-nine clinical cases of bovine farmer's lung (“Urner Pneumonie”) were investigated serologically. Only 49% of these animals showed precipitins against M. faeni and 54% showed precipitins against moldy hay antigen. We discuss in this paper the probable causes of this apparent lack of immunological response.
